Social Media Strategist and Content Lead - Lafayette, LA

Own the end-to-end social media strategy without requiring day-to-day direction.
Translate firm goals into platform-specific strategies, content plans, and paid media approaches.
Design and execute comprehensive social media content calendars and campaigns across all major platforms.
Use analytics and research to drive short- and long-term growth in reach, engagement, and follower acquisition.
Create compelling, on-brand content and visuals to increase brand awareness, drive customer affinity, and optimize ROI.
Report on performance and suggest optimizations to the Marketing Director and other stakeholders.
Proactively identify gaps, opportunities, and new initiatives — and execute against them.
Monitor and analyze marketing efforts of local and national competitors.
Research relevant trends—both within and outside the legal industry—to enhance our firm’s marketing approach.
Proactively identify gaps, opportunities, and new initiatives - and execute against them.
Identify new channels and tactics to extend the firm’s digital presence.
Social Media Management
o Create, execute, and maintain a yearly social media content calendar, staying current with platform features and best practices.
o Direct and coach attorneys, leadership, and team members during content capture, including posing, messaging, timing, and delivery to ensure high-performing social content.
o Write engaging copy and design or oversee graphics for posts, ads, and promotions, ensuring all pages remain accurate, current, and on-brand.
o Respond to messages, comments, reviews, and leads in a timely and professional manner; direct leads to the intake department as needed.
o Oversee social media giveaways, online event promotion, and strategic advertising campaigns.
o Track, analyze, and report on social media KPIs, making recommendations for continuous improvement.
Digital and Offline Advertising (in collaboration with Marketing Director)
o Develop, test, and optimize paid social advertising strategies across Meta, TikTok, YouTube, and emerging platforms in alignment with firm goals.
o Newsletter curation, creation, and delivery to clients.
o Lead and direct internal and external content shoots, identifying moments worth capturing and guiding on-camera talent to ensure high-performing content.
o Analyze paid and organic performance data to inform creative, targeting, budget allocation, and optimization decisions.
Branding and Content Production
o Ensure consistent use of all firm branding elements across digital platforms, maintaining brand guidelines as needed.
o Contribute to graphic, photo, and video editing as needed to support social media and digital marketing efforts.
o Coordinate with service providers and internal teams to develop campaign assets.
o Identify and capture timely, unscripted, and opportunistic content moments that align with brand voice and platform trends.
Communication and Reporting
o Regularly update media contact lists and support the creation and distribution of news releases, media advisories, mass emails, and announcements.
o Report weekly to the Marketing Director and team on campaign performance and suggested optimizations.
